Two teams were on the hunt for playoff glory, but only Mark Keppel walked away with it. They blew past the Hillcrest Christian Saints 71-50 on Wednesday. The Aztecs have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won nine matches by 21 points or more this season.
When it comes to explaining why Hillcrest Christian lost, don't look at Will Friel. Despite the final result, he went 7-for-11 on his way to 16 points and six boards. Friel is also on a roll when it comes to field goal percentage, as he's posted one of at least 50% in the last six games he's played. Another player making a difference was Carter Reid, who posted six points in addition to five rebounds and four blocks.
Mark Keppel has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 14 of their last 15 games. That's provided a nice bump to their 24-5 record this season. The wins came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 63.5 points over those games. This is the second loss in a row for Hillcrest Christian and nudges their season record down to 14-15.
Mark Keppel did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 52-49 win against Woodbridge on the 14th. Hillcrest Christian does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
